Crusoe Abilene Expansion is an AI data center under construction with AI chips owned by Microsoft and used by Microsoft (likely). In Q4 2027, we project it to host an estimated 1,481k H100-equivalents of compute, supported by 672 MW of IT power at a capital cost of $25.5 B.
The timeline of IT power and compute capacity is based on satellite imagery, regulatory filings, company disclosures, chip availability, and chip efficiency.
Originally planned as an expansion of Stargate Abilene for OpenAI and Oracle, the site drew reported interest from NVIDIA and Meta before ultimately being acquired by Microsoft.
